Bank Of America Enterprise Financial Risk Capital Sr Specialist United States, North Carolina, Charlotte

Limitless High-tech career opportunities - Expoint
Description:

Key responsibilities:

  • Review and challenge key capital management activities, including banking book risk-weighted assets (RWA) calculations and implementations

  • Review and challenge Basel rule compliance documentation and capital policy interpretations

  • Review Business Requirement Documentation and technology tools/capital calculators for alignment with U.S. Basel rules

  • Review and challenge data related to capital calculations, including exposure categorization and trends in RWA usage

  • Assess capital risks related to new products and transaction types

  • Assess risks and implications of new capital rule proposals

  • Develop and demonstrate acumen for the identification of capital risks and mitigants (including market and economic environment and connectivity to other risk stripes)

  • Conduct and ensure appropriate and adequate documentation for all independent risk reviews and risk points of view, including appropriate escalation and communication to senior management

Critical success measures:

  • Deliver against the book of work for Enterprise Capital Risk Management

  • Ensure that we are providing appropriate monitoring and analysis that allow us to support high quality risk insights

  • Connection to and execution of responsibilities of the independent risk function

Core Competencies:

  • Vision- Takes a long-term view and builds a shared vision with others; acts as a catalyst for organization change. Influences others to translate vision into action

  • Communication- Can articulately paint credible pictures & visions of possibilities and likelihoods

  • Resilience- Deals effectively with pressure; remains optimistic and persistent, even under adversity. Recovers quickly from setbacks. On occasion required to take an unpopular stand

  • Collaboration- Develops networks and builds alliances; collaborates across boundaries to build Capital relationships and achieve common goals. Influencing and negotiating across external stakeholders (regulators) as well as internal groups including LOB Risk teams, Corporate Treasury, GRRP, Audit & Compliance to drive execution

  • Interpersonal Skills- Treats others with courtesy, sensitivity, and respect. Considers and responds appropriately to the needs and feelings of different people in different situations

  • Leveraging Inclusion- Fosters an inclusive workplace where individual differences are valued and leveraged to achieve the vision and mission of the organization. Exposure and involvement with Employee Engagement initiatives

  • Developing Others- Develops the ability of others to perform and contribute to the organization by providing ongoing feedback and by providing opportunities to learn through formal and informal methods

Key Requirements:

  • Strong analytical skills, including both analysis of financial data and written reports as well as regulatory rules and guidance

  • 3-5 years of Treasury, Finance, Accounting or Risk Management experience; knowledge of capital rules and application of the rules

  • Proficiency with PowerPoint, Word and Excel. Writes in a clear, concise, organized, and convincing manner for the intended audience

  • Experience with SQL or other programming languages. Role may require querying databases and capital data analysis

  • Strong business-centric mindset with ability to utilize sound business judgment and tailor approach to drive optimal business outcomes

Bank Of America Operations Analyst - Sanctions Screening Center Excellence United States, North Carolina, Charlotte

Limitless High-tech career opportunities - Expoint
Description:


This job is responsible for analyzing the day-to-day issues, researching, and providing resolution for various issues identified within a business unit. Key responsibilities include supporting defined procedures, routine analytics, and creating reports and completing exception processing.

Responsibilities:

  • Investigate Office of Foreign Assets Control (OFAC) alerts for both domestic and international consumer, commercial and wholesale bank businesses or services functions
  • Reviewing and processing OFAC transactions to meet compliance requirements
  • Performs item processing functions under moderate supervision within a process that has built-in checks and balances.
  • Ensures quality service and effective and efficient operations support for the assigned area's internal business partners and/or external customers/clients.
  • Basic level reporting
  • Assists with coordination of implementation for products, services, and operational solutions
  • Supports the design, documentation, implementation, and monitoring of new products and services
  • Provides guidance regarding procedural, technical, and operational changes
  • Expands business products knowledge within operations environment
  • Builds network by developing relationships with partners and teammates
  • Inspects data to identify issues and trends
  • Collects and interprets data to validate operational processes

Required Qualifications:

  • Ability to navigate through multiple systems while maintaining data integrity
  • Analytical and detail oriented; ability to make accurate and timely decisions
  • Good oral and written communications skills
  • PC proficiency and excellent keyboarding/typing skills/data entry
  • Ability to work independently, as well as, within a team
  • Overtime as required
  • Schedule is Monday - Friday 8am - 5pm

Desired Qualifications:

  • Previous Economic Sanctions, AML, Wire Transaction and/or previous Compliance experience highly desired.
